REVIEW: Nikon Nikkor AF-S DX 18-140mm f/3.5-5.6G ED VR Lens Review
This super-zoom lens for Nikon DX format DSLRs covers a huge 7.8x zoom range, equivalent to 27-210mm on a 35mm camera. It sports silent internal focusing and Vibration Reduction.

Lens Test: Nikon 18–140mm f/3.5–5.6g DX ED VR AF-S Zoom
Released in August 2013, Nikon's 18–140mm f/3.5–5.6G DX ED VR for APS-C bodies replaces its popular 18–135mm f/3.5–5.6G zoom, adding Vibration Reduction and 5mm of reach at the long end.

AF-S Nikkor 18-140mm f/3.5-5.6 G ED VR
The focal length range, which spans from moderately wide to modest telephoto, makes this lens a good general-purpose lens, particularly for travellers and family snapshooters who want a single, all-in-one solution.

Nikon 18-140mm review
Nikon 18-140mm f/3.5-5.6 VR DX ( DX coverage only, 67mm filters, 17.2 oz./487g, 1.5'/0.45m close focus, about $600 ). Nikon 18-140mm f3.5-5.6G ED VR
Nikon 18-140mm f3.5-5.6G ED VR is a Variable aperture Auto Focus (AF) Superzoom Zoom lens with Optical Image stabilization and APS-C / DX max sensor coverage, and it is designed to be used with F(DX) Mount cameras.
